抗体与药物联合剂:原则和机遇

概括
抗体-药物合物 (ADC) 通过将抗体与细胞毒剂结合起来,提供向癌症治疗. 这种方法旨在增强瘤细胞的杀死,同时最大限度地减少化疗副作用.

背景情况:
- 抗体-药物合物 (ADCs) 是癌症治疗的一类有前途的药物.
- ADCs利用单克隆抗体对瘤细胞有针对性地传递强大的细胞毒性有效载荷.
- 这种有针对性的方法旨在提高疗效和减少与传统化疗相比的全身毒性.

主要成果:
- ADCs将抗体特异性与细胞毒性有效载荷相结合,用于向瘤细胞杀死.
- 目标识别,有效载荷和链接器方面的进展扩大了ADC的治疗潜力.
- 了解耐药机制对于优化ADC疗效至关重要.
结论:
- 抗癌药提供了一种有针对性的方法来治疗癌症,并减少副作用.
- 对新型目标,有效载荷和克服耐药性的持续研究对于推进ADC治疗至关重要.
- 抗癌药物在改善癌症治疗结果方面具有显著的希望.

Phase II Conjugation Reactions: Overview
189
Conjugation, a key component of phase II biotransformation reactions, is a vital process in drug detoxification. It involves transferring endogenous substances like glucuronic acid, sulfate, and glycine to drugs or their metabolites formed in phase I reactions. These conjugation reactions, often catalyzed by specific enzymes, transform potentially harmful metabolites into inactive, water-soluble forms easily excreted in urine or bile. Principles of Drug Action
6.0K
Drugs are chemical substances that modify biological responses by interacting with macromolecular targets such as receptors, ion channels, transporters, and enzymes. Pharmacodynamics describes the course of action of drugs leading to the physiological effect at a specific site in the body.

Prodrugs
2.6K
Prodrugs are a class of pharmaceutical compounds that undergo a biotransformation process within the body to be converted into a pharmacologically active drug. Prodrugs are designed to improve the therapeutic properties of the parent drug, such as enhancing bioavailability, increasing stability, or reducing toxicity. The concept of prodrugs revolves around modifying the chemical structure of the original drug to make it more effective or convenient for administration.

Drug Metabolism: Phase II Reactions
3.8K
Phase II reactions are essential for the detoxification and elimination of drugs from the body. These reactions involve the conjugation of parent drugs or their phase I metabolites with endogenous molecules, resulting in more hydrophilic drug conjugates. The primary conjugation reactions in this phase are sulfation and glucuronidation. Both sulfation and glucuronidation typically produce biologically inactive metabolites. Antibody Structure
60.1K
Overview
Antibodies, also known as immunoglobulins (Ig), are essential players of the adaptive immune system. These antigen-binding proteins are produced by B cells and make up 20 percent of the total blood plasma by weight. In mammals, antibodies fall into five different classes, which each elicits a different biological response upon antigen binding.
